Uber is hiring Software Engineer I Freshers

Uber

As Uber transitions from an on-premises data center model to a multi-cloud, multi-region infrastructure, you will play a crucial role in designing and implementing a unified storage layer. This layer will allow seamless data production and access across cloud vendors and regions, offering significant cost efficiency by leveraging optimal storage options in the cloud.
Responsibilities:
- Develop frameworks and systems to help Uber migrate from on-premises data centers to cloud-based infrastructure.
- Design and implement a unified storage layer capable of handling data from bytes to petabytes across multiple cloud providers and regions.
- Collaborate with cross-functional teams to create systems and standards that will be open-sourced and adopted as industry benchmarks.
- Optimize data storage and retrieval processes to support billions of daily RPCs (Remote Procedure Calls).
- Contribute to the design and development of highly scalable, distributed backend systems.
Basic Qualifications:
- BE/BS in Computer Science or a related field.
- Strong knowledge of at least one programming language.
Preferred Qualifications:
- Proficiency in C or C++.
- Experience with cloud infrastructure and distributed systems.
- Knowledge of large-scale data storage solutions.
- Familiarity with multi-cloud and multi-region architectures.
Batch Eligibility: 2022, 2023, 2024
Technical Skills & Programming Skills for Tagging:
Backend Development, Cloud Infrastructure, Distributed Systems, Data Lake, Multi-Cloud Architecture, C, C++, RPC, Cloud Migration, Storage Solutions, Data Engineering, Exabyte Data Management, Open Source, Data Optimization, BE/BS in Computer Science, 2022 Batch, 2023 Batch, 2024 Batch
Education Requirements
Eligible Batch Years
